What is Stripe and why choose it?

Stripe is a global online payment system that allows for easy transaction processing for online stores. The platform processes millions of transactions daily, ensuring fast payment processing and low fees. Integrating Stripe with Shopify allows you to:

  • Accepting a wide range of payment methods, including credit and debit cards.
  • Simple integration and payment management process in the Shopify admin panel.
  • High level of security, so customers feel more confident when making purchases.
  • Ability to store payment card data securely and in compliance with regulatory requirements.

Integrating Stripe with Shopify opens up new opportunities for you to sell globally and supports payments in different currencies.

Step 1: Log in to your Shopify account

To get started, you'll need to log in to your Shopify admin. Go to the Shopify homepage and enter your login details to access your store. If you don't have an account yet, sign up to start selling.

Step 2: Go to Payment Settings

After logging in to your admin panel, go to the "Settings" section. You'll find it in the lower left corner of the screen. Then click the "Payments" tab. Here you'll be able to configure various payment methods for your store.

Step 3: Select Stripe as your payment method

In the "Payment providers" section, Shopify will display available integration options. Select "Stripe" from the list of available payment providers. If you don't see this option, make sure your store is registered in a country supported by Stripe.

Step 4: Connect your Stripe account

Click the "Connect Account" or "Activate" button next to Stripe. This will take you to the Stripe login page. Log in to your Stripe account or create a new one if you don't already have one. Provide the required details, such as your bank account number, company details, and account holder information.

If you don't already have a Stripe account, the registration process is quick and intuitive. Stripe will ask you for basic information such as your email address, company details, bank account number, and contact information.

Step 5: Complete setup and test payments

Once your Stripe integration is complete, return to your Shopify dashboard to ensure all settings have been saved. Stripe also allows you to run a test transaction to ensure the system is working properly. Test payments by making a small transaction or using the test options available in Stripe.

Step 6: Customize your settings and payment options

Once you have successfully connected Stripe to your store, you can adjust your payment settings such as:

  • Select the currencies in which you want to accept payments.
  • Change customer notification settings, such as payment confirmation.
  • Customize your bank transfer options to suit your business preferences.

Benefits of integrating Stripe with Shopify

Integrating Stripe with Shopify offers many benefits that will accelerate the growth of your online store. Here are some of the most important:

1. Increased conversion

With Stripe, you can offer your customers a variety of payment methods, increasing the shopping experience and minimizing the risk of cart abandonment. Customers have greater flexibility in choosing their preferred payment method, which translates into more completed transactions.

2. Security and Compliance

Stripe provides a high level of data security, compliant with PCI DSS regulations, which increases customer trust and protects against fraud. This ensures that your transactions are secure and your customer data is protected.

3. Simple integration

Stripe integration process with Shopify Development It's quick and easy, even for those new to online payments. Shopify offers full support, and setup is intuitive, allowing you to save time and focus on growing your store.

4. International payment processing

Stripe allows you to accept payments in multiple currencies, allowing you to sell internationally. This allows you to reach customers worldwide by offering local payment methods and currencies.

5. Fast payouts

Stripe allows for quick withdrawals to your bank account. Processing time varies depending on your store's location, but funds are typically transferred within a few business days.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. Does Stripe support all countries?


Stripe works in many countries, but it's not available in every region. Before choosing this option, check whether Stripe supports the country where your store is located.

2. What are the fees for using Stripe?


Stripe charges a fee for each transaction. Fees vary depending on your store's currency and location. Typically, they're around 2.9% + $0.30 per transaction for credit card payments.

3. Does Stripe offer installment payment options?


Yes, Stripe supports various payment methods, including installment payments, depending on local regulations and available integrations.

4. Can I use other payment methods with Stripe?


Yes, Shopify allows you to integrate multiple payment providers. You can use Stripe alongside other payment methods like PayPal, Apple Pay, and Google Pay.
